  • 3/5 laserwiz 4 years ago on Google • 112 reviews
    This place has been here a LONG time! I came here while in High School and that was over 45 years ago. There has now been a change of ownership and some of the charm has gone. What I liked before is that they used to have a condiment table offering a wide variety of ‘fixins’. While a modified version of this is still available, the mayo dispenser has been replaced by tiny plastic cups. So much for making my own mix (ketchup & mayo blend). Also, the patio has been pavered and the old growth plants are gone. Also absent are the reusable plastic bins, replace by china (along with a higher price). I was thrilled that they still served their signature burger (Starvin Marvin) but paying over $25.00 for a pair of burger and fries (w/o drinks) is a bit steep. It was nice that theu served the tap water (awesome since it’s from Hetch Hetchy) in a stylish bottle.
